I would appreciate it if there anyone who has tried this preamp and would care to comment? Does it perform to a price or is it better than that?
I'm looking for something to pair with Pass X260.8's other than say an XP22 (which is still an option). Magnepan 3.7i speakers. It's potentially an attractive proposition given its a bit of a Swiss Army knife, MC phono/pre/dac/Roon ready. Just not sure whether it is really excels or whether it just does most things well. It would simplify the front end a lot for both analog and digital. Boulder 812 is somewhat similar albeit no phono input. Not sure how either would suit the Pass amps, very difficult to demo that, ML is currently on four months wait in Oz. TIA |

The preamp is transparent, detailed and neutral, it has only one gain stage that is operated in "class A". The DAC is very good and better than that in the 585 or 526. That being said the DAC in my Esoteric KO1x is better in every aspect and is used for streaming from a Lumin U1 and NAS drive. I only use the balanced inputs and remote for switching sources and volume. The Lumin is controlled by an I-Pad.

Don't sell the DAC short. My preference is for a mid-hall presentation which the KO1x DAC provides. The 5206's DAC is more of a front row seat, it has a multitude of filters to tailor the sound and has a very quiet background. If not for the KO1x I could happily live with this DAC. It also plays DSD without any annoying pops, cracks or unwanted pauses.
